Speed Range

One of the most important aspects to consider when buying the treadmill is the speed range. If you plan to run or jog on your treadmill, it should be capable of handling higher speeds. If you're only walking, a lower range may work fine.

Pay attention to the highest percentage of incline treadmills can handle. You can increase the intensity of your exercise by increasing the angle. This will assist you to burn more fat.

Incline Percentage

When you're running, walking or doing other types of exercises, adding incline to your treadmill will allow you to vary the intensity and keep things interesting. Walking at a 1percent incline, for example, is very different than walking at a 3 % inclined. Running on an incline burns more calories than walking.

Treadmills come with a variety of incline settings to choose from, based on the fitness level and goals of every user. In general, the majority of experts suggest starting with a moderate slope of around 2% and gradually increasing it as your body gets more accustomed to the workout.

Many treadmills display the incline settings as a percentage, which means that every unit of distance that you move forward on the belt is being moved up by that exact amount. A 10% incline is similar to running uphill and increases the workout. This also engages a different set of muscles than running on a flat surface and is one of the reasons that runners tend to prefer treadmills to outdoor runs.

Some treadmills come with an even steeper slope. Some high-end machines have up to 15 percent of an increase. Although it's not recommended to run on such a steep slope, some endurance runners, such as those who participate in the Mount Washington Road Race do it for the added intensity it provides their bodies and muscles.

Treadmills that offer both incline and decline options are an excellent option for those who love exercising at home, but wants to change up the pace now and then. These kinds of treadmills are usually more expensive, but are an excellent investment if you want to ensure that your fitness levels continue to grow.
